#0714bf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0714bf is composed of 2.7% red, 7.8%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.3% cyan, 89.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 235.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 38.8%. #0714bf color hex could be obtained by blending #0e28ff with #00007f.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

Shades and Tints of #0714bf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#eeeff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0714bf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#626264 is the less saturated color, while #0714bf is the most saturated one.
